Bio 

My Family has been in this country as indentured servant John Chandler arrived at Jamestown, Virginia in 1609. I have family that have served in every conflict since the French & Indian War to the War on Terrorism. We have a rich heritage in just my family especially since for once the Confederates outnumbered the Yankees. I never intended to join the military but it ended up being my best years.

Originally assigned to Outside Machine Shop 38A As Maintenance Team leader before taking over as ship's company M-Division LPO. I accepted the Navy's Service Separation Bonus (SSB) at the end of the Gulf war as Bill Clinton commenced downscaling the Military. My last work Center was EMO5 Evaps as LPO, USS Acadia (AD-42).
Sep 1981 - Apr 1988
Commander Seventh Fleet/USS Blue Ridge LCC-19
I "Homesteaded" at this command. Started out as an MMFA in M-division and worked my way up. becoming M-Division 3-M Work Center coordinator, M-Division Supply PO, M-Division Training PO, and anything else the MPA and LPO decided to throw my way and 10 months as LPO EAO5 A/C & R Shop.
Dec 1980 - Aug 1981
USS Mullinnix DD-944
Assigned as MMFR in After Engine Room. Completed my first messcooking duties on this ship. Had short deployment before entering East & South Boston General Shipyard for Major overhaul.
